切换到宽版
  • 6499阅读
  • 3回复

是否能编程解决“数独”问题? [复制链接]

上一主题 下一主题
离线小僵
 
只看楼主 倒序阅读 0 发表于: 2007-10-28
如题。如有,请给出程序。

注:数独指一个9*9的矩形方格,又分为9个3*3的矩形方格。
合理的数独要满足2个条件:
1、每行每列都只能且必须有1,2,3,4,5,6,7,8,9这9个数。
2、每个小矩形方格内同样只能且必须有这9个数;

数独问题即是给出你几个方格中的数,要求补完剩下的方格。
离线哼哼
只看该作者 1 发表于: 2007-11-08
可以……
我同学用的是搜索……(约3S左右)
我用的是3维数组进行删数处理……(2S左右)
当然这貌似都不是什么比较好的算法……
离线雪域$枫
只看该作者 2 发表于: 2007-11-08
可以
有人敢用枚举吗?O(n^11)
GDKOI2008......STRUGGLE.........
离线ddddddd
只看该作者 3 发表于: 2007-11-09
用深度搜索,类似于八皇后回搠。。。
快速回复
限100 字节
 
上一个 下一个